From ea58be4bc191bae101aab45aeb302ea9046a7f4b Mon Sep 17 00:00:00 2001 From: Joshua Davidson <joshuadavidson2000@gmail.com> Date: Wed, 4 Oct 2017 20:34:18 -0400 Subject: [PATCH] A3XX: AP Disenage if sidestick force --- Nasal/FMGC-b.nas | 7 +++++++ revision.txt | 2 +- 2 files changed, 8 insertions(+), 1 deletion(-) diff --git a/Nasal/FMGC-b.nas b/Nasal/FMGC-b.nas index 69044cb8..3b2e8a5b 100644 --- a/Nasal/FMGC-b.nas +++ b/Nasal/FMGC-b.nas @@ -459,6 +459,13 @@ var ap_various = func { } } } + + if (getprop("/it-autoflight/output/ap1") == 1 or getprop("/it-autoflight/output/ap2") == 1) { + if (getprop("/controls/flight/aileron") > 0.4 or getprop("/controls/flight/aileron") < -0.4 or getprop("/controls/flight/elevator") > 0.4 or getprop("/controls/flight/elevator") < -0.4) { + setprop("/it-autoflight/input/ap1", 0); + setprop("/it-autoflight/input/ap2", 0); + } + } } var flch_on = func { diff --git a/revision.txt b/revision.txt index 64ad7c30..696ee774 100644 --- a/revision.txt +++ b/revision.txt @@ -1 +1 @@ -2029 \ No newline at end of file +2030 \ No newline at end of file